Verdict

Cleveland, OH offers better overall compensation for surgical technologists, winning 3 out of 4 metrics compared to Cleveland Heights.

The salary gap between Cleveland Heights and Cleveland is $3,344 (5.38%). Cleveland's median is -3.90% compared to the US national median of $68,141.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Cleveland Heights spans $43,282,Cleveland spans $36,205. Cleveland Heights has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Cleveland ($69,722 effective) pays 1.77% more than Cleveland Heights ($68,513 effective).

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 5.40%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
